Books in this category include customs and traditions of people around the world. In some books the emphasis is on commonalties among people; in others, the focus is on the ways that people and groups of people can be different from one another.

Gloria Goes to Gay Pride Leslea Newman (Author), Russell Crocker (Illustrator) This is a story of Gloria and her two mothers’ trip to a parade in honor of Gay Pride Day. Gloria explains other holiday celebrations and compares her experience at the parade to these holidays. [Grade Level: K - 2]
God Must like Cookies, Too Beth Glick (Illustrator), Carol Snyder (Author) A young girl goes to temple for Shabbat with her grandmother. Throughout the servcie, the young girl gets excited for the cookies that she will have at Oneg, after Shabbat. [Grade Level: K - 3]
Going Home Written by Nicholosa Mohr A summer spent with relatives in Puerto Rico leaves Felita longing for the familiarity of her family and life in New York City. [Grade Level: 4 - 6]
Going West Thomas B. Allen (Illustrator), Jean Van Leeuwen (Author) The story of America's covered wagons and the journeys made by people from many ethnic backgrounds. [Grade Level: K - 3]
The Golden Bracelet Nonny Hogrogian (Illustrator), David Kherdian (Reteller) Based on an Armenian tale, an indolent prince learns to weave beautiful golden cloth, a craft that later saves his life. [Grade Level: 4 - 6]
Guests Written by Michael Dorris Set in Massachusetts during the time of the first Thanksgiving, a young Algonquin boy is alarmed when the annual harvest feast is threatened by the arrival of strange new people. [Grade Level: 3 - 6]
